【问题标题】:Google API returns blank columnsGoogle API 返回空白列
【发布时间】:2021-11-21 12:26:12
【问题描述】:

一天的好时光。我想使用 API 将 Excel 表格文件添加到 Google 表格中。

我写了这段代码:

rngData = ws.Range('C1').CurrentRegion()



response = drive_service.spreadsheets().values().append(
    spreadsheetId=gsheet_id,
    valueInputOption='RAW',
    range='C1',
    body=dict(
        majorDimension='ROWS',
        values=rngData
    )
).execute()

我的 Excel 文件表如下图所示:

结果我在 Google 表格中有两个空白列。如何删除此列或选择正确的范围?我想得到与 Excel 相同的结果。

【问题讨论】:

    标签: python excel google-sheets


    【解决方案1】:

    在您的函数中尝试更改您希望附加结果的范围,例如:

    ngData = ws.Range('A1').CurrentRegion()
    
    
    
    response = drive_service.spreadsheets().values().append(
        spreadsheetId=gsheet_id,
        valueInputOption='RAW',
        range='A1',
        body=dict(
            majorDimension='ROWS',
            values=rngData
        )
    ).execute()
    

    您使用从 C1 开始的区域有什么原因吗?

    【讨论】:

    • 我做了,但谷歌中没有插入完整的信息。
    猜你喜欢
    • 2021-03-11
    • 1970-01-01
    • 2018-10-15
    • 1970-01-01
    • 2020-04-07
    • 1970-01-01
    • 2018-10-02
    • 2019-05-06
    • 1970-01-01
    相关资源
    最近更新 更多